Understanding Humidity Indicator Cards
Before delving into their use in sealed containers, let’s first understand what Humidity Indicator Cards are. HICs are small, paper – based cards that contain chemical indicators. These indicators change color in response to different levels of relative humidity (RH). The most common types of HICs have spots or bands that change color at specific RH thresholds, such as 10%, 20%, 30%, 40%, 50%, 60%, 70%, and 80%. By observing the color change of these spots, one can quickly determine the approximate humidity level inside an environment.

Using Humidity Indicator Cards in Sealed Containers
The short answer is yes, Humidity Indicator Cards can and should be used in sealed containers. Here are several reasons why:
1. Initial Moisture Assessment
When products are placed in a sealed container, there may already be some moisture present inside. This could be due to the residual moisture on the product itself, the packaging materials, or the air trapped inside the container during the sealing process. By including a HIC in the container, you can immediately assess the initial humidity level. This information is valuable as it allows you to take appropriate action if the humidity is too high. For example, if the HIC shows a high humidity level (e.g., above 60% RH), you may need to add desiccants to the container to reduce the moisture content.
2. Monitoring Humidity Over Time
Even in a sealed container, the humidity level can change over time. This can happen due to factors such as the outgassing of moisture from the product or the packaging materials. By regularly checking the HIC, you can monitor these changes and ensure that the humidity remains within the acceptable range for the product. For instance, in the electronics industry, many components are sensitive to humidity. A high humidity level can cause corrosion, short – circuits, and other malfunctions. By using a HIC in the sealed container, manufacturers can detect any humidity increase early and take corrective measures.

Considerations When Using HICs in Sealed Containers
While HICs are useful in sealed containers, there are some considerations to keep in mind:
1. Placement of the HIC
The placement of the HIC inside the sealed container is crucial. It should be placed in a location where it can accurately represent the overall humidity level inside the container. Avoid placing the HIC near the product or packaging materials that may have a local moisture source or sink. For example, if there is a desiccant packet in the container, the HIC should not be placed too close to it, as the desiccant may create a local low – humidity area that does not represent the overall container environment.
2. Calibration and Accuracy
HICs need to be calibrated regularly to ensure their accuracy. Over time, the chemical indicators on the HIC may degrade, leading to inaccurate readings. 3. Compatibility with the Container and Product
The HIC should be compatible with the materials used in the sealed container and the product inside. Some chemicals in the HIC may react with certain materials, which could affect the accuracy of the humidity reading or even damage the product. Before using a HIC in a sealed container, it is important to test its compatibility with the container and product materials.
